If you notice an increase in your heating bills it could be the time to replace your uPVC window. It could be because the Argon gas that is used to keep the glass panes from heat is not working properly. This is typical in windows that are facing south and are exposed to sunlight for the entire day long. It can cause seals to expand or contract, causing air leakage between the glass panes. UPVC windows can last for up to 50 years. However, this will depend on how well they are made and installed, as well as how well they are maintained. To ensure proper insulation they must be installed correctly and flush with the frame. They must be properly sealed in order to prevent water from entering and rotting the frame below. Conservatory roof replacement The conservatory's roof is the most vulnerable component and is prone to a variety of issues. These include leaking roofs, cracked glass, and sliding roof panels. These problems are easily fixed by experienced contractors, who can ensure that repair work is carried out in line with current building industry standards and regulations. They can be damaged, however, due to weather or other factors. If you notice higher heating bills, or a draft around your window, it could indicate that your double glazing is failing. It could be a sign that the Argon gas in your sealed unit has dissipated and reduced your U values as well as the insulation. If you have a drafty window, it's difficult to stay warm. It is essential to fix draughty windows as soon as you can. This will prevent cold air from getting in and will help you save money on heating bills.
